Mistral AI, a French artificial intelligence company founded in April 2023, has recently unveiled its new AI reasoning model, marking a significant advancement in the field. This move positions the company as a serious contender in the global race to develop more sophisticated and capable AI systems.

Mistral AI was founded by Arthur Mensch, Guillaume Lample, and Timothée Lacroix, all former researchers from Google DeepMind and Meta AI. Their vision was to create transparent, accessible, and efficient AI, challenging the "opaque-box nature" of many existing AI models. The company's commitment to open-source principles distinguishes it from many of its competitors, allowing developers and businesses to customize AI models to suit their specific needs. This approach aims to democratize AI, making cutting-edge technology available to a wider audience.

The newly launched reasoning model, named Magistral, is designed to tackle complex problems requiring step-by-step deliberation and analysis. Reasoning models represent a significant evolution in AI, moving beyond basic text generation to structured logical thinking. Mistral AI has released Magistral in two versions: Magistral Small, a 24B-parameter open-source model, and Magistral Medium, a more powerful, enterprise-focused version. Magistral is designed to "think things through" in a manner that is familiar to humans, incorporating expertise across professional domains, transparent reasoning processes, and multilingual flexibility.

One of the key strengths of Magistral is its multilingual capabilities. The model is built to handle reasoning tasks effectively in various European languages, differentiating it from models primarily focused on English or Chinese. Magistral can reason in French, Spanish, German, Italian, Arabic, Russian, English, and Simplified Chinese. This multilingual focus positions Mistral AI strategically in the global AI market, where language capabilities are becoming increasingly important.

Magistral's architecture allows for traceable reasoning, providing a clear and auditable thought process. Every conclusion can be traced back through its logical steps, which is particularly valuable for professionals in fields like law, finance, healthcare, and government, where compliance and transparency are critical. This traceable reasoning feature contrasts with many AI systems where the decision-making process remains opaque, even to their creators.

The introduction of Magistral places Mistral AI in competition with other leading AI developers, including OpenAI, Google, Anthropic, and DeepSeek. These companies are also heavily invested in developing AI models with advanced reasoning capabilities. Mistral's focus on European languages and its commitment to open-source principles provide a unique angle in this competitive landscape.

Mistral AI's models are designed for a variety of natural language processing and machine learning applications, including text generation, code development, and automation. The company's commitment to efficiency and scalability ensures that its models can be deployed cost-effectively across multiple industries. The models are designed to be lightweight, efficient, and scalable, requiring fewer computing resources while maintaining high accuracy.

Mistral AI also offers Le Chat, an AI assistant similar to ChatGPT, Gemini, and Claude. Le Chat can generate content, analyze data, write code, and search the web. It is available for free on Mistral's website and as a mobile app, with a paid enterprise version also available.

Mistral AI's innovations extend beyond language models. The company has also developed models optimized for edge devices, such as laptops and smartphones, expanding the accessibility of AI applications to devices with limited computational resources. Mistral AI has also integrated a visual encoder with Mistral Large 2 to enhance the system's ability to understand and generate content involving both text and images. This multimodal AI capability represents a significant advancement in the field.

Mistral AI's rapid growth and innovative approach have attracted significant attention and investment. The company has formed strategic partnerships with major players like Microsoft and Google, further solidifying its position in the AI landscape. As Mistral AI continues to push the boundaries of AI technology, its commitment to open-source principles and its focus on efficiency and accessibility position it as a key player in shaping the future of artificial intelligence.
